Author:Peck, S.
Title:Exploring the link between organizational strategy and the employment relationship: the role of human resources policies
Journal:Journal of Management Studies
1994 : SEP, VOL. 31:5, p. 715-736

Abstract:Links between organizational management, human resources (HR) policies, and the employment relationship are investigated through surveys of US executives and HR managers. Human resources policies are measured as both an overall philosophy (an internal to an external focus) and a series of items. The items factor into four dimensions: retention, staffing, performance and compensation. Results indicate that staffing policies are associated with organizational strategy.
